Help using Base SAS procedures

change scatter plot axis labels

Accepted Solution Solved
Reply
Contributor
Posts: 20
Accepted Solution

change scatter plot axis labels

For the attached graph,

I want to change the Y-axis labels from the coding variable to reflect the full names.

For the Y-axis

minTC_ave-iqr = Minimum Toe Clearance (IQR)

maxTC1_ave_iqr=Maximum Toe Clearance (IQR)

 

Same thing for the X-Axis.

PF= Physical Function

VT= Vitality/Energy

GH= General Health

 

this is the code I used for the graph:

 

proc sgscatter data=mydata;
title "Spatial Gait Parameters vs. SF-36 Functional Scores";
compare x=(PF VT GH)
		y=(minTC_ave_iqr maxTC1_ave_iqr )
		/loess=(nogroup) group=group
		markerattrs=(symbol=CircleFilled size=14)
   filledoutlinedmarkers 
   colormodel=(CX3288BD CX99D594 CXE6F598 CXFEE08B CXFC8D59 CXD53E4F);
   format group group.;
   run; quit;

 How do I modify it so the final graph reflects the full names for the corresponding X and Y axis as indicated above


Accepted Solutions
Solution
‎04-06-2018 10:51 PM
Super User
Posts: 23,791

Re: change scatter plot axis labels

Give the variables labels. 

 

Label PF = ‘Physical Function’;

View solution in original post


All Replies
Contributor
Posts: 20

Re: change scatter plot axis labels

sorry forgot to attach the graph. see attached

Solution
‎04-06-2018 10:51 PM
Super User
Posts: 23,791

Re: change scatter plot axis labels

Give the variables labels. 

 

Label PF = ‘Physical Function’;

☑ This topic is solved.

Need further help from the community? Please ask a new question.

Discussion stats
  • 2 replies
  • 239 views
  • 1 like
  • 2 in conversation